制作数据库的程序是什么

worktile 其他 22

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    制作数据库的程序一般是使用数据库管理系统(DBMS)来完成的。DBMS是一种软件,它允许用户创建、操作和管理数据库。常见的DBMS包括MySQL、Oracle、SQL Server等。

    制作数据库的程序通常包括以下几个步骤:

    1. 设计数据库结构:在创建数据库之前,首先需要进行数据库的设计。这包括确定数据库的表、字段以及它们之间的关系。通过使用实体关系模型(ER模型)或其他建模工具,可以帮助设计人员理清数据库的结构。

    2. 创建数据库:在设计完成后,使用DBMS的命令或图形界面工具创建数据库。在创建数据库时,需要指定数据库的名称、字符集、排序规则等参数。

    3. 创建表和字段:在数据库中创建表和字段,定义每个字段的数据类型、长度、约束条件等。可以使用CREATE TABLE语句或图形界面工具来创建表和字段。

    4. 设计并执行数据插入语句:将数据插入到数据库中的表中。可以使用INSERT INTO语句来执行数据插入操作。可以一次插入一条记录,也可以通过批量插入的方式插入多条记录。

    5. 设计并执行数据查询语句:查询数据库中的数据。使用SELECT语句可以查询数据库中的数据,并可以通过WHERE子句和其他条件来过滤查询结果。

    6. 设计并执行数据更新语句:更新数据库中的数据。使用UPDATE语句可以更新数据库中的数据,并可以通过WHERE子句和其他条件来限定更新的范围。

    7. 设计并执行数据删除语句:删除数据库中的数据。使用DELETE语句可以删除数据库中的数据,并可以通过WHERE子句和其他条件来限定删除的范围。

    8. 设计并执行数据修改语句:修改数据库中的表结构。使用ALTER TABLE语句可以修改数据库中的表结构,包括添加、删除和修改字段,以及更改表的约束条件。

    9. 设计并执行数据备份和恢复操作:为了保证数据的安全性,需要定期进行数据备份。使用DBMS提供的备份和恢复工具,可以将数据库的备份文件保存到指定的位置,并在需要时进行数据恢复。

    总之,制作数据库的程序是一个复杂的过程,需要熟悉DBMS的使用方法和SQL语言,以及对数据库设计原则有一定的了解。通过合理的数据库设计和使用正确的SQL语句,可以有效地管理和操作数据库中的数据。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    制作数据库的程序通常是指用于创建和管理数据库的软件程序。数据库是用于存储和管理大量数据的集合,可以通过数据库管理系统(Database Management System,简称DBMS)来创建和操作。以下是五个常见的制作数据库的程序:

    1. MySQL:MySQL是一种开源的关系型数据库管理系统,被广泛用于各种应用程序和网站的开发。MySQL具有稳定性、可靠性和高性能的特点,支持多用户访问,并提供了丰富的功能和工具,如数据备份、事务处理和数据复制等。

    2. Oracle Database:Oracle Database是一个功能强大的商业关系型数据库管理系统,被广泛应用于企业级应用程序和大型数据中心。Oracle Database具有高度可扩展性、高性能和安全性,提供了丰富的功能和工具,如数据复制、分区表和数据压缩等。

    3. Microsoft SQL Server:Microsoft SQL Server是由微软开发的关系型数据库管理系统,广泛用于Windows平台上的企业级应用程序。SQL Server具有易用性、可靠性和高性能的特点,提供了丰富的功能和工具,如分布式查询、数据挖掘和报表服务等。

    4. MongoDB:MongoDB是一种开源的NoSQL数据库管理系统,用于存储非结构化的数据。MongoDB采用了面向文档的数据模型,具有高度可扩展性和灵活性,适用于需要处理大量动态和复杂数据的应用程序,如社交媒体、物联网和实时分析等。

    5. P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,被广泛用于各种应用程序的开发。PostgreSQL具有稳定性、可靠性和完整性的特点,支持高级特性,如触发器、视图和事务处理等。它还提供了丰富的扩展性和可定制性,可以根据应用程序的需求进行灵活配置和优化。

    这些制作数据库的程序都具有不同的特点和适用场景,开发人员可以根据具体需求选择最合适的程序进行数据库的制作。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    制作数据库的程序可以是使用各种编程语言开发的应用程序,例如使用Java、C++、Python等编程语言。下面我将结合一个简单的示例,介绍使用Python创建数据库的操作流程。

    1. 安装数据库管理系统:首先,需要安装数据库管理系统(DBMS),例如MySQL、Oracle、SQLite等。这些数据库管理系统提供了创建、管理和操作数据库的功能。

    2. 安装Python和相关库:接下来,需要安装Python编程语言的开发环境,并安装相应的数据库操作库,例如MySQLdb、pymysql、cx_Oracle等。这些库提供了与数据库进行交互的API。

    3. 连接数据库:使用Python代码连接到数据库。首先,导入相应的数据库操作库,并使用库提供的连接函数连接到数据库。例如,使用pymysql库连接到MySQL数据库的示例代码如下:

    import pymysql
    
    # 连接数据库
    conn = pymysql.connect(host='localhost', port=3306, user='root', password='password', db='mydatabase')
    
    1. 创建数据库表:使用Python代码创建数据库表。通过执行SQL语句来创建表格。例如,使用pymysql库创建一个名为"students"的表格的示例代码如下:
    # 创建表格
    cursor = conn.cursor()
    sql = '''
    CREATE TABLE students (
        id INT PRIMARY KEY AUTO_INCREMENT,
        name VARCHAR(100),
        age INT,
        gender VARCHAR(10)
    )
    '''
    cursor.execute(sql)
    
    1. 插入数据:使用Python代码向数据库表中插入数据。通过执行SQL语句来插入数据。例如,使用pymysql库向"students"表格中插入一条数据的示例代码如下:
    # 插入数据
    sql = "INSERT INTO students (name, age, gender) VALUES (%s, %s, %s)"
    data = ('Alice', 20, 'Female')
    cursor.execute(sql, data)
    
    1. 查询数据:使用Python代码查询数据库表中的数据。通过执行SQL语句来查询数据。例如,使用pymysql库查询"students"表格中的所有数据的示例代码如下:
    # 查询数据
    sql = "SELECT * FROM students"
    cursor.execute(sql)
    results = cursor.fetchall()
    for row in results:
        print(row)
    
    1. 更新数据:使用Python代码更新数据库表中的数据。通过执行SQL语句来更新数据。例如,使用pymysql库更新"students"表格中某个学生的年龄的示例代码如下:
    # 更新数据
    sql = "UPDATE students SET age = %s WHERE name = %s"
    data = (22, 'Alice')
    cursor.execute(sql, data)
    
    1. 删除数据:使用Python代码删除数据库表中的数据。通过执行SQL语句来删除数据。例如,使用pymysql库删除"students"表格中某个学生的示例代码如下:
    # 删除数据
    sql = "DELETE FROM students WHERE name = %s"
    data = ('Alice',)
    cursor.execute(sql, data)
    
    1. 关闭连接:使用Python代码关闭与数据库的连接。通过调用连接对象的close()方法来关闭连接。例如,使用pymysql库关闭与MySQL数据库的连接的示例代码如下:
    # 关闭连接
    conn.close()
    

    以上就是使用Python创建数据库的简单操作流程。根据不同的数据库管理系统和编程语言,具体的操作步骤可能有所不同,但基本的原理和步骤是类似的。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部